maudlin
adjective: If you describe a song, book, or film as maudlin, you are criticizing it for being very sentimental.
adjective: If you describe someone as maudlin, you mean that they are being sad and sentimental in a foolish way, perhaps because of drinking alcohol.

maudlin in American English
foolishly and tearfully or weakly sentimental
adjective: tearfully or weakly emotional; foolishly sentimental

maudlin in British English
adjective: foolishly tearful or sentimental, as when drunk
